Job summary

The Learning Experience #239 in Englewood Cliffs, NJ seeks a Lead Teacher to model best practices, coach peers, and nurture a classroom using the LEAP Curriculum® for infants, toddlers, and preschoolers. You will foster a safe, engaging environment and communicate with families about children’s adventures and progress.

Lead responsibilities include mentoring staff, ensuring developmentally appropriate practices, and partnering with center leadership to meet enrollment and engagement goals.

Qualifications

  • 1 year of professional LEAD teaching experience preferred. At least six months of professional teaching experience required.
  • Associate degree or higher in ECE or related degree preferred. High school diploma/GED required.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of developmentally appropriate practices (DAP).
  • CPR and First Aid certification preferred
  • Must meet state specific guidelines for the role
  • PLEASE DO NOT RESPOND TO THIS AD IF YOU DO NOT HAVE PRIOR EXPERIENCE WITH TODDLER AGED CHILDREN 18-24 MONTHS

Responsibilities

  • Lead, coach, and mentor less experienced teachers in your classroom; model behaviors and provide feedback.
  • Responsible for the overall classroom management, leading a safe, nurturing, and engaging learning environment.
  • Serve as a role model, using a growth mindset to develop young minds and inspire a love of learning
  • Implement our proprietary L.E.A.P. Curriculum®, working with Infants, Toddlers, and/or Preschool children in a way that is consistent with the unique needs of each child.
  • Create a safe, nurturing environment where children can play and learn.
  • Communicate regularly with parents, sharing their children's latest adventures and achievements through a variety of avenues, including mobile apps and personal discussions.
  • Support your center’s success, partnering with center staff and leadership to achieve goals around enrollment and engagement.
  • Build relationships with families and coworkers and create a dynamic environment where play and learning happen seamlessly.
